Photovoltaic solar panels parallel connection example explanation

Photovoltaic solar panels parallel connection example explanation

When solar panels are connected in parallel, their voltage and current exhibit unique characteristics. In terms of voltage, the total voltage after parallel connection is the same as that of a single panel. Photovoltaic panel DC fuse connection method

Photovoltaic panel DC fuse connection method

To properly fuse a solar system, you must install DC-rated fuses sized at 156% of the array's short-circuit current (Isc × 1. 56) in the positive conductors of parallel-connected strings, following NEC Article 690 requirements for overcurrent protection. This protects against dangerous electrical. . While most solar panels include built-in bypass diodes to prevent reverse current flow, fuses serve as critical redundancy protection when diodes fail or unexpected electrical faults occur. More importantly, electrical codes (NEC 690. 9) require fuses in specific scenarios to ensure. .
